quinta-feira, 23 de fevereiro de 2012

Diferença entre as memórias


Quando falamos em memória, a primeira coisa que pensamos é:
 - Que beleza, mais espaço para guardar meus arquivos!

Tecnicamente é isso, mas existe um porém, de qual tipo de memória estamos falando? Existe um conceito errado estipulado por alguns "técnicos", digo isso porque por experiência própria já vi pessoas concordando que ao colocar mais memória você terá mais capacidade de armazenamento de arquivos, mesmo isso sendo uma falsa imagem.
Ou pior, quando falam que quanto mais memória, mais rápido será o computador. E laiá...
Bom, vamos tentar esclarecer isso.

Algumas pessoas usam da "malandragem", para enganar seus "clientes". Mas estamos nós aqui dispostos a lhe ajudar caro amigo.

Falaremos aqui de 4 tipos de memória, na verdade 3, que são fundamentais para lhe ajudar na compra de um computador ou fazer um upgrade:

No mundo da computação existe uma hierarquia de memória bem definida, como mostra o diagrama abaixo.





Perceba acima que no topo temos os registradores e a memória cache que são memórias internas ao processador, são memórias extremamente rápidas, mas com pouca capacidade, tamanho diminuto e e com um custo extremamente elevado, veja que a hierarquia é basicamente montada em função do custo, da velocidade e da capacidade.
Abaixo temos a memória RAM com especificações medianas, porém assim como as memórias mais ao topo da pirâmide, tudo é apagado ao desligar o sistema,
No diagrama os itens que estão marcadas como energizadas diz respeito ao fato de que se ao desligar o computador perderão todas as informações, algo que não acontece no caso do disco rígido mais abaixo do diagrama, junta-se ao mesmo grupo as memórias FLASH (pen drives) e as mídias ópticas (CD, DVD, Blue Ray).

 

Registradores e Memória Cache:

Registradores e Memória Cache são duas coisas distintas, e comercialmente o número de Registradores pouco importa, portanto você nunca vai ouvir falar deles nas Lojas Tatu, mas vamos falar sobre eles apenas para saber como funciona o acesso às memórias em um computador.
Internamente ao processador, existem pequenas unidades de memória, chamadas registradores, onde são guardados os dados imediatos usados no cálculo, uma vez realizada a operação o dado é substituído pela informação da próxima operação.
Mas de onde esses dados são retirados ?
A resposta é simples, da RAM, mas a memória RAM é muito lenta se comparada as memória internas do processador, e leva-se muito tempo para obter uma informação da RAM até o CPU, então criou-se a memória Cache, uma memória interna ao processador, que faz o meio de campo entre os registradores e a RAM, como a Cache é uma memória de alta velocidade, toda informação que é acessada várias vezes é guardada no cache, para quando precisar usar novamente, ela já está na mão.
Dentro da especificação de um processador, o tamanho da memória cache é um fator importante, geralmente são números pequenos como 512KB, 1MB, 3MB, 6MB. 
Existem alguns níveis de Cache, L1, L2 e L3, mas não vamos entrar nesse mérito.
Outro dispositivos também usam memória cache para otimizar o desempenho, um exemplo clássico são os discos rígidos.
Mas agora você já sabe do que se trata quando ouvir aquela propaganda do processador que tem 6M de Memória Cache.
Memória Ram:
Lembra da promoção das "Lojas Casas Tatu"?? Além do HD de 500 Giga, eles também falam em "doooooois giga de memória", esses 2 giga eles se referem a memória RAM.
Esse tipo de memória, é a memória principal do sistema. Toda vez que você abre um novo programa, ele é carregado na RAM, e ele ganha um pedacinho dela para o programa trabalhar temporariamente, e assim o CPU enquanto executa o processo vai acessando a memória RAM para obter os dados e operações do programa.
Entretanto, como já falamos anteriormente, no momento em que você desliga sua máquina ela se apaga, mais ou menos como quando você recebe uma ligação do "Itatú Bank", e você responde todas aquelas perguntas, até o momento em que você diz "Não, não tenho interesse, Obrigado, e desliga"... lembra do que se tratava??



Dispositivos de Armazenamento em Massa:
São todos os dispositivos que sim caro amigo, você pode guardar todos os seus arquivos, como os os tão conhecidos HD`s, aqueles que na promoção das "Lojas Casas Tatu", diz "HD de 500Giga", os CDs, DVDs, Pendrives entre outros.
O HD ou Hard Disk é um exemplo de dispositivo em massa, nele você instala seus programas e o sistema operacional, ou simplesmente para armazenar os seus arquivos importantes, pois nada vai se perder ao desligar o computador.





12 comentários:

  1. Muito bom esse post, serve pro pessoal prestar mais atenção nas configurações de memória, antes de sair comprando um pc da promoção hehe

    ResponderExcluir
  2. Obrigado! gostei muito das definições.

    ResponderExcluir
  3. Por que não utilizamos somente memórias rápidas no computador?

    ResponderExcluir
    Respostas
    1. Porque são extremamente caras, em relação às memórias mais lentas. A melhor configuração que possibilita uma maior velocidade é a hierarquia de memórias.

      Excluir
  4. Ótimo! Andei procurando diferenciação entre registradores e casch, mas todos eram confusas para iniciantes. Sua explicação foi ótima! Parabéns!

    ResponderExcluir
  5. Gostei muito.
    Qual é o impacto dessas memórias em relação aos processadores?

    ResponderExcluir
  6. mas todas ela utilizam de outra memoria?

    ResponderExcluir
  7. Jumba Casino opens in Riverside, CA - KTNV
    A $1 million expansion 군산 출장마사지 will open in Riverside, CA, The 오산 출장안마 Jumba Casino will open next week at 9 a.m. with new signage 구미 출장샵 and 강릉 출장샵 new amenities including live 충주 출장안마

    ResponderExcluir